Lake Central High School Overview

About This School

Lake Central High School is a public high in Saint John, Indiana, serving 2,926 students in grades Grade 9-12. Academic results show that students demonstrate 41% proficiency in math. The school maintains a staff of 144 teachers with an average salary of $65,331 and a student-teacher ratio of 20:1. Guidance services are provided with a ratio of 365 students per counselor. The student body is evenly divided between male and female students. Demographics at the school include 64% White, 21% Hispanic, 8% Black, 4% Two or More Races, and 3% Asian students.
